Multi-unit Operation

Operating additional units

Additional handsets

Up to 6 handsets can be registered to a single base unit. Additional handsets will give you the freedom to, for example, have an intercom call with another handset while a third handset is on an outside call. See page 4 for information on ordering additional handsets.

Important:

LThe additional handset model recommended for use with this unit is noted on page 4. If other model handset is used, certain operations (handset settings, base unit settings, etc.) may not be available.

LThe included handset can be registered to only 1 base unit. You can use additional handsets with this base unit, but you cannot use the included handset with another base unit unless you first cancel the base unit from the included handset’s memory.

Registering a handset to a base unit

To register an additional handset to a base unit (easy registration)

The included handset and base unit are preregistered. After purchasing an additional handset, register it to the base unit. Ensure that the additional handset is

switched on. If it is not on, press and hold {ih} for few seconds to turn the handset

on.

1Lift the additional handset and press {ih} to put the handset in standby mode.

2Press and hold {x} on the base unit for about 3 seconds, until the registration tone sounds.

3Place the additional handset on the base unit. The registration tone continues to sound. With the handset

still on the base unit, wait until a confirmation tone sounds and w stops flashing.

Note:

LIf an error tone sounds, or if w is still flashing, register the handset manually (manual registration; page 28).

LIf all registered handsets start ringing in step 2, press {x} to stop. Start again from step 1.

LCharge the batteries of your additional handset for about 7 hours before initial use.

Manual registration

You can register a handset to a base unit manually using the following method.

1Press {j/OK}.

2Select Handset Setup, then press {>}.

3Select Registration, then press {>} 2 times.

LIf Memory Fullis displayed, the handset is already registered to a base unit. You can cancel the base unit from the handset’s memory if necessary (page 29).

4Press and hold {x} on the base unit for about 3 seconds, until the registration tone sounds.

LIf all registered handsets start ringing, press {x} to stop, then repeat this step.

LAfter pressing {x}, the rest of this procedure must be completed within 1 minute.
